The Jonster wrote:- The PSX core that did work has the resolution on a fixed setting so I can’t stretch to fill screen when o try full screen. :?
I wouldn't recommend stretching to full screen otherwise the game will look really stretched horizontally. I would use integer scale and use the highest multiplier that fits on screen however the stretching is up to you. You have to change the aspect ratio from core provided to custom then change the resolution. I Highly recommend integer scaling though because that way it will have no problem scaling properly.

+ I agree with Steo there. Stretching the game to full screen will only make the game look really stretched out and ugly. I would recommend using 4:3 as the aspect ratio since that's the original aspect ratio for most old games. As for modern games though, I would recommend widescreen. :)
